N2 - Importance: Atherosclerotic cardiovascular disease (ASCVD) may have unique risk factors in women. Most women have a history of pregnancy; common adverse pregnancy outcomes (APOs) appear to be associated with ASCVD, but prior studies have limitations. Objective: To assess whether APOs are associated with increased ASCVD risk independently of traditional risk factors. Design, Setting, and Participants: The APO history among participants in the Women's Health Initiative, a large multiethnic cohort of postmenopausal women, was assessed. The associations of 5 self-reported APOs (gestational diabetes, hypertensive disorders of pregnancy, low birth weight [ie, birth weight less than 2.49 kg], high birth weight [ie, birth weight greater than 4.08 kg], and preterm delivery by 3 weeks or more) with ASCVD were analyzed, adjusting for traditional ASCVD risk factors. Data were collected and analyzed in 2017. Exposures: APOs (gestational diabetes, hypertensive disorders of pregnancy, low birth weight, high birth weight, and preterm delivery). Main Outcomes and Measures: Adjudicated ASCVD. Results: A total of 48113 Women's Health Initiative participants responded to the survey; the median (interquartile range) age at time of enrollment was 60.0 (55.0-64.0) years. A total of 13482 participants (28.8%) reported 1 or more APOs. Atherosclerotic cardiovascular disease was more frequent in women who reported an APO compared with those without APOs (1028 of 13 482 [7.6%] vs 1758 of 30 522 [5.8%]). Each APO, analyzed separately, was significantly associated with ASCVD, and gestational diabetes, hypertensive disorders of pregnancy, low birth weight, and preterm delivery remained significant after adjustment for traditional ASCVD risk factors. When all APOs were analyzed together, hypertensive disorders of pregnancy (odds ratio, 1.27; 95% CI, 1.15-1.40) and low birth weight (odds ratio, 1.12; 95% CI, 1.00-1.26) remained independently associated with ASCVD. All findings were materially unchanged by additional adjustment for parity, body mass index, and socioeconomic factors. Conclusions and Relevance: In this large multiethnic cohort of women, hypertensive disorders of pregnancy and low birth weight were independently associated with ASCVD after adjustment for risk factors and other APOs.
